温馨提示×

温馨提示×

您好,登录后才能下订单哦!

密码登录×
登录注册×
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》

ubuntu软链接有哪些特点

发布时间:2024-12-31 11:55:47 来源:亿速云 阅读:78 作者:小樊 栏目:编程语言

Ubuntu中的软链接(也称为符号链接)是一种特殊的文件类型,它是一个指向另一个文件或目录的引用。以下是Ubuntu中软链接的相关信息:

软链接的特点

  • 不占用原始文件的空间:软链接仅保存目标文件的路径信息,而不包含文件实际数据。
  • 可以跨文件系统:软链接可以链接到系统上的任何位置,包括不同的文件系统。
  • 指向文件和目录:软链接可以指向一个文件或者一个目录。
  • 删除和修改:如果删除了原始文件,软链接将变成“悬空”的,即链接指向一个不存在的文件,此时通常会出现“无效链接”的错误。修改软链接指向的文件内容,会直接影响原始文件。

创建和使用软链接的示例

创建软链接的基本语法是使用ln -s命令,例如:

ln -s /path/to/target /path/to/link

这条命令会在指定的位置创建一个指向/path/to/target的软链接。

软链接与硬链接的区别

  • 链接方式:软链接是一个特殊的文件,包含指向另一个文件的路径;硬链接是多个文件名指向同一个索引节点。
  • 链接内容:软链接包含指向目标文件的路径信息;硬链接直接指向文件的数据所在位置。
  • 对源文件的影响:删除源文件不会影响软链接,但会使其失效;删除源文件会影响硬链接,只有当所有硬链接都被删除后,才会释放文件的数据块。
  • 跨文件系统和链接目录的能力:软链接可以跨文件系统,也可以链接目录;硬链接不可以。

通过上述信息,您可以看到软链接在Ubuntu中的灵活性和实用性,无论是创建快捷方式、管理文件还是提高系统效率,都是一个非常有用的工具。

向AI问一下细节

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

AI